Description:

In her snappy compendium Wild Women, Autumn Stephens showed what a good punchy quote can do to enliven a dull day. Whether you're looking for ammunition to aim between a rival's ears or just fishing for pithy phrases to amuse yourself, her collection Loose Cannons should supply you with several statements you wouldn't mind tattooing on a prominent spot. Questioning whether endless dieting is really the route to self-esteem? "You're not fat, you're in the wrong country," plus-size model Denise Walker says flatly. Looking for the brighter side of a romance gone south? "It's like magic," marvels humorist Merrill Markoe. "When you live by yourself, all your annoying habits are gone." Wondering what happened to your ship? "I rang for ice, but this is ridiculous," a Titanic survivor is reputed to have said in a quote that is surely apocryphal. Annoyingly arch references to the women quoted take away some of the fun, but the book is a hoot overall.
